Law and Justice, Poland's ruling party, has only a slim lead over the main opposition bloc, according to a new opinion poll. The Social Changes poll for polityce,pl found that Law and Justice (PiS) would have got 32 percent if parliamentary elections had been held last Sunday, 3 percent more than the Civic Coalition (KO). Behind KO, the Left (Lewica) recorded 15-percent support, the far-right Confederation (Konfederacja) 9 percent, and the pro-agrarian Polish People's Party (PSL) 7 percent.
